titleOfInvention |
Poly-gamma-glutamic acid conjugates for eliciting immune responses directed against bacilli |
abstract |
Immunogenic compositions and methods for eliciting an immune response against B. anthracis and other bacilli are provided that include immunogenic conjugates of a poly-.gamma.-glutamic acid (.gamma.PGA) polypeptides of B. anthracis, or of another Bacillus that expresses a .gamma.PGA polypeptide. The .gamma.PGA conjugates elicit an effective immune response against B. anthracis, or against another Bacillus, in mammalian hosts to which the conjugates are administered. The preferred conjugate consists of .gamma.-D-PGA and Bacillus protective antigen. |
